Finance

A degree in finance is a great way to get a job in the business world. This discipline blends analytical skills with finance and accounting studies. This curriculum includes concepts in corporate finance, strategic management, fixed income, and derivative securities. The finance field offers many possibilities for career choices. Marketing

Marketing majors focus on branding, promotion, sales, and marketing. Marketing can also be studied in communications, consumer behavior and public relations. Therefore, marketing majors will have a broad grasp of the various fields. In addition to educating students on the theory and practice of marketing, they will gain invaluable practical experience. Marketing can be studied as either a Bachelor of Science or Bachelor of Arts depending on your level of interest.


Students who major in marketing take a wide variety of classes, ranging from introductory courses to advanced classes in the field. Marketing majors will need to take courses that cover consumer behavior, marketing principles, economics and brand management. Advertising and public relation are also required. What is accounting's purpose?

Accounting provides a view of financial performance by measuring and recording transactions, analyzing them, and reporting on them. It allows companies to make informed decisions about their financial position, such as how much capital they have, what income they expect to generate from operations, or whether they need additional capital.

Accounting professionals record transactions to provide financial information.

The organization can use the data to plan its future budget and business strategy.

It is crucial that the data are accurate and reliable.

What are the various types of bookkeeping systems available?

There are three main types of bookkeeping systems: manual, computerized and hybrid.

Manual bookkeeping involves using pen and paper for records. This method requires constant attention.

Computerized bookkeeping uses software programs to manage finances. It's easy to use and saves you time.

Hybrid accounting combines both computerized and manual methods.


What is bookkeeping?

Bookkeeping can be described as the keeping of records about financial transactions for individuals, businesses and organizations. This includes all income and expenses related to business.

All financial information is kept track by bookkeepers. These include receipts. Invoices. Bills. Payments. Deposits. Interest earned on investments. They also prepare tax returns and other reports.
